Training times and failure ratios of knowledge-guided symbolic regression models for melt conveying in single-screw extruders

Excel spreadsheet with numeric values and textual description.Contains the individual training times for symbolic regression models to predict the dimensionless melt flow rate in single-screw extruders, as well as the failure ratios and expected training times across all repetitive runs for obtaining satisfactory solutions. The models were created from numerical simulation data with four different cases of integrated domain knowledge: Case 1: theory of similarity only, Case 2: additional derived input features for pure pressure flow, Case 3: logarithmic scaling of the dimensionless flow rate with channel aspect ratio as derived input feature, Case 4: theoretical approximation equation for superimposed drag and pressure flow in dimensionless space. Solutions were regarded satisfactory in case of smoothness and prediction accuracies within three times the standard deviation from the group mean.
